Form 4: RTX Corp Director Leanne G. Caret Reports Acquisition of Phantom Stock Units
SEC Form 4 Filing
Director Leanne G. Caret reports acquisition of phantom stock units under the RTX Corporation Board of Directors Deferred Stock Unit Plan.
Summary
- On May 1, 2025, Leanne G. Caret, a director of RTX Corp, acquired 1,813.0445 phantom stock units under the RTX Corporation Board of Directors Deferred Stock Unit Plan.
- These units are connected to her annual compensation for service as a non-employee director.
- The price of the derivative security is $127.41.
- Following the transaction, Caret directly owns 7,304.9458 derivative securities.
- Upon retirement or termination, these deferred stock units will be converted into an equal number of common stock shares, distributed either in a lump-sum or installments, based on the director's prior election.
